Infrared Gasoline Analyzers: These analyzers utilize the principle of infrared absorption by gases. They encompass a source of infrared radiation, an optical filter, a sample chamber, and a detector. The fuel sample is handed through the sample chamber, the place it interacts with the infrared radiation. Sure gases have characteristic absorption bands within the infrared spectrum, and the analyzer detects the lower in the depth of the transmitted radiation as a result of presence of those gases. METTLER TOLEDO offers two gas analyzer technologies. These two technologies are tunable diode laser (TDL) spectroscopy and amperometric (or polarographic) know-how. METTLER TOLEDO’s TDL oxygen analyzer technology is immune to most interferences and the sensor’s supplies of construction are very strong. There isn't a regular upkeep required, and the sensor is designed for lengthy-time period steady operation. TDL is suited to probably the most difficult and critical purposes. Amperometric oxygen sensors use an electrochemical measurement expertise housed in a compact bundle. It is a depleting expertise; subsequently, some upkeep and consumables are required.
